Questions from the Seesaw

"Early in life, I made a choice; I chose honest arrogance vs. hypocritical humility." - Frank Lloyd Wright    

My first thought upon seeing those words early this year at Taliesin West? Good for you, Frank. 

I immediately wrote Wright's words in my journal. In my first several attempts using them as the centerpiece of a blog post, I didn't get far. Given Wright's notoriety, I had difficulty justifying any honest arrogance of mine, considering his massive legacy. Insecure thoughts hampered me every time I tried to frame a coherent post claiming his words as a viable credo. Then, each unfinished blog post pushed Wright's words further back into journal purgatory.  

Such has been my multi-month seesaw. I recall those words, an internal dialogue begins, no resolution is forthcoming. That dialogue persists to this day. I've been called arrogant at least a few times. Have you? No one who knows me well would likely describe me as humble. How about you? Did I make a choice early in life - as Wright did - to land on the side of arrogance? I don't know. Did you make that choice? Is my continuing struggle perhaps connected to the two adjectives in Wright's formulation i.e., honest and hypocritical? Do you see yourself anywhere in Wright's words? Which would you prefer being called - honestly arrogant or hypocritically humble? 

Finally, if you were to take a poll of people who know you well, on which side of Wright's formulation do you think the majority would place you?
